"This paper is actually easily the best theoretically and analytically intricate work that my study group has ever before done," he said.Growing outdated prior to their timeThe Globe Health and wellness Company (WHO) predicts that some 6 thousand individuals perish each year coming from tobacco smoke cigarettes visibility, which raises the risk of inflammatory conditions and cancer.Using single-cell RNA sequencing, Martos matched up thousands of personal invulnerable cells from the blood stream of healthy cigarette smokers and nonsmokers. She discovered that in smokers, a form of immune system cell, named CD8 T tissue, presented signs of sped up growing old and also dysfunction.RNA sequencing examines transcriptomes-- collections of RNA records-- to show differences between populations of various tissue kinds. Invulnerable tissues contacted T cells participate in a vital task in the immune system's reaction to such things as cancer as well as popular contaminations. Douglas Alarm "Our company discovered that the proportion of CD16plus CD8 T tissues, a subset that showed markers of senescence, was actually increased in cigarette smokers," Martos pointed out. "Tobacco smokers' various other invulnerable tissue populations likewise presented obsolescent characteristics." Senescence describes invulnerable tissues that stop to grow and function effectively. "Practically, smokers' cells showed qualities normally observed in much older people," she pointed out. (Picture courtesy of Steve McCaw/ NIEHS) Swelling, reduced immunitySenescence, integrated with higher cytolytic capacity-- just how CD8 T tissues kill various other tissues-- and also a reduced portion of naive CD8 T tissues, may reveal the paradox that exposure to tobacco smoke both hinders resistance and boosts threat of inflamed ailments." These outcomes highlight a specific smoking-associated CD8 T tissue subpopulation that could be separated to calculate its role in smoking-associated pathologies," Martos mentioned. "This could possibly help our company develop targeted immunotherapies."" We possess biomarkers that suggest that tobacco smokers' CD8 T cells have reduced capacity to proliferate in response to antigen exposure," she carried on. "Moving on, we're attempting to get a far better understanding of the mechanisms." Antigens are actually a form of healthy protein that usually induces T-cell proliferation.New technology, acclaimed workSingle-cell modern technology gave the necessary resolution to pinpoint these tissues, Martos explained. In healthy human beings, CD16plus CD8 T cells are actually only 2% of the CD8 T tissues. In cigarette smokers, they raise to 7.3%."
